It has been announced that the ‘Nature Boy’ Ric Flair will make an appearance at New York Comic Con next month.
Flair will be at the convention on October 9 and 10 for an ‘exclusive comic book launch’. Fiterman Sports promoted Flair’s upcoming appearance on Twitter:

In a previous interview with PEOPLE, Flair teased the new comic book, noting:
“It was a mutually agreed-upon decision [to leave WWE] and I will be moving forward to pursue other exciting endeavors such as my own line of wine, my own network, as well as comic books. I had to make this decision personally for my business and my brand.”
Since his WWE departure on August 3, Flair has featured on shows for AAA and NWA. It has been speculated that Flair will appear for AEW soon, as the WWE Hall of Famer is a close friend of AEW President Tony Khan.
